**Action Item 7 (Owner: Ledger team, Priority: High)**

Support saw duplicate point credits on the Kestrelmark loyalty ledger after the retry storm on the redemption worker. Fix: idempotency keys are now enforced on all credit writes. Until backfill completes, customers may see inflated balances; do not manually adjust. Use the reconciliation tool only, and log every correction. The reconciliation procedure and current backfill status are tracked on the internal page here.

operations page: https://confluence.lumiclabs.internal/projects/display/browse/projects/b6be

## v2.4 — Setting renamed

Heads up, newcomers: Bouncewright (our email bounce processor) used to read its webhook credential from BW_HOOK_PASS, which confused basically everyone. It's now called BOUNCEWRIGHT_WEBHOOK_SECRET, and the old name is gone for good. To migrate, remove the stale entry from your .env and drop the renamed secret in right after this line.

secret setting of fawig-tawip: RELAY_SECRET3=e04

Leadership Review Briefing — Quillbrook Pilot Churn

For finance: churn in the Quillbrook pilot hit 11.4 percent in month three, above the 8 percent threshold. Drivers: onboarding friction (cited by 46 percent of exits) and overlap with the legacy Fennel suite. Revenue impact is contained — pilot accounts are 3 percent of ARR. Recommended actions: pause cohort expansion, fund a retention sprint, re-test in Harlowe district. Decision required at Thursday's review. The confidential planning note follows below.

board note of kadug-tawig: Only 5 of the 100 pilot accounts renewed Oliath, so a churn review is set for April 15.